An update has become available on the latest progression of the Million Dollar Challenge between poker player professionals Tom ‘durrr’ Dwan and Patrik Antonius. The pair seems to be getting anxious for the end of the contest, as undoubtedly many in the online gambling community are, as the Challenge eclipses its first anniversary and moves into its second year. And the duo still has a long way to go.

Nonetheless, online casino Full Tilt Poker no doubt enjoys the attention that rallies around the two when they sign on to continue their heads up, each vying more for the fame than the million dollar prize of beating the other. Initiated by Dwan, Antonius was the only one to accept a long-term challenge to determine the better poker player, and the two continue to match up playing hand after hand, slowly moving towards the 50,000 goal.

Antonius seems to be having a very hard time catching up to Dwan’s advantage. His run of bad luck continued this week, adding additional funds lost in what has so far been a bad year. It has been estimated that the Swede has lost as much as $3.2 million at the internet gambling site Full Tilt, mostly on the high-roller tables. This week’s addition of another 364 hands to the Million Dollar Challenge showed no change in his luck, as he was down $342,157 by the end of the night.

According to Market Pulse, the independent statistic tracker, they played for only an hour before signing off, with Dwan stretching his lead to $1,755,708 in the contest. The Challenge has been 66 percent completed, but Antonius still has another 17,000 hands in order to win back the lead. The biggest pot came to $213,000 and was won by Dwan.
